Abstract

The art of dance has been revolutionized in the era of virtual and augmented reality (VR and AR), bringing about significant transformations in presentation, interaction and audience participation. This article explores the impact of these technologies on the art of dance, investigating how VR and AR are changing artists' creativity, enriching the audience experience, and enabling the development of new dance styles. In this context, dance is not only a witness to change, but also the main actor in combining traditional beauty with modern innovation. The method applied is "Library Research" which is sourced from national and international journals through platforms such as scholar.google.com, www.elsevier.com, and www.crossref.org. As a result, the art of dance in the era of virtual and augmented reality does not maintain its traditional richness, but also becomes an agent of innovation that combines the beauty of art with technological progress.
